HIST-393 Special Topics: From Reconquest to Conquest

Offered: Spring 2010 
Description: The end of the Middle Ages and the opening of a new era of exploration: the transformation from medieval kingdoms to a world empire, the change of the late medieval society into a dynamic network of explorers, conquerors and settlers. An analysis of the evolution of the late medieval society of the three cultures, the unification of Spain and the mindset of the conquistadores in the New World. (3 Credits)
